KernTax is a member-supported, 501(c) 4 non-profit corporation with the mission to bring about a more accountable, effective, efficient, and reliable government. Using a long-term view, KernTax’s actions are based on adopted values, common sense, and innovation. Founded in 1939, KernTax protects the interests of Kern County taxpayers.
KernTax views any government collection of funds through any financial conduit as taxation: an identified tax, a fee for government service, or a regulated rate structure. If it is excessive or inappropriate, KernTax must act by charter to educate and facilitate a resolution to ensure fair representation and treatment. KernTax does not seek subsidies; it seeks reasonable returns for our local taxpayers from all regulatory bodies and their agents for levied taxes, fees, or regulated services.
